School-Based Curriculum Development is one of the keys and highlights of the new Curriculum reform, representing a trend that curriculum return to the living world and integrate with popular culture, and has positive effects on promoting the construction of school characteristics, teacher professional growth and development of students’ personality.The study on current school-based curriculum developent shows that the development of school-based curriculum system for single subject has been successful with certain scale, but there is still much space for the comprehensive interdisciplinary theme-based curriculum development. Sericulture is an important part of Wu culture, which has great value for students to gain experience of Chinese traditional culture and is beneficial to the formation of identity and pride of local traditional culture. The study is based on the school-based curriculum of Sericulture in junior middle school, which seeks to continuously enrich the content-based curriculum, explore curriculum implementation strategy and improve the system of school-based curriculum. In the course of the study, the overall development of students and the design ability and skills of educators have been greatly promoted.This study adopted three methods. They are as follows:literature research, survey and action research. The study used "silkworm culture" content as the breakthrough point, and investigated the status of students for sericulture understanding. We analyzed the students’needs for school-based curriculum, which has improved teachers’understanding of the curriculum consciousness and confusion in the development of school-based curriculum. On the basis of preliminary investigation, and combined with the local traditional culture resources, the needs of students and school situations, this study develops and practices the school-based curriculum of Sericulture in junior middle School. The curriculum development program mainly includes six steps:organizations, environmental analysis, curriculum design objectives, course content selection, implementation of the curriculum and course evaluation.This study explores a way in which school-based curriculum development is integrated with Comprehensive Practice curriculum. The curriculum content can be divided into three modules, a number of small topics, which respectively implement the curriculum and evaluate students in the fields of learning, social practice, team activities and teaching, etc. It can not only effectively reduce the burden on teachers and students in curriculum development, but also help the teachers and students to get a deep curriculum experience, and feel the charm of the school-based curriculum.The study results show that the School-based Curriculum of Sericulture in junior middle School has successfully met the three-dimensional objectives of the curriculum. Students are interested in learning the subject. They are able to focus on, inherit and carry forward the traditional culture. Their innovative spirits and practical abilities have been significantly improved, and their personality has been fully developed. As a useful supplement to the national curriculum, it builds a developmental platform of the interdisciplinary cooperation for the teachers, providing some practical experience of the school-based curriculum development for school in future.
